Understanding the Nature of 1800 096 201

The phone number 1800 096 201 / 00096201 has been classified as a scam following multiple user reports. Individuals have indicated that they received calls associated with fraudulent activities, specifically concerning fake purchase orders and deceptive invoices for subscriptions.

Scam Analysis

Upon review, it is evident that this number has been used primarily to perpetuate scams, such as:

  • Fake Purchase Orders: Reports indicate that unsuspecting victims have been contacted regarding fictitious orders. These calls usually aim to extract personal information or financial details under the guise of legitimate transactions.
  • Bogus Invoices: One prevalent method used by scammers associated with this number involves sending out fraudulent invoices for non-existent services, like a subscription to TotalAV. Many recipients recognised this as a clear scam, indicating a pattern of deception by this caller.

How to Handle Calls from 1800 096 201

If you receive a call from 1800 096 201 / 00096201, it’s advisable to refrain from engaging or providing any personal information. Here are steps you can take:

  • Do Not Engage: Politely hang up if you feel uncertain about the caller’s legitimacy.
  • Verify Information: Use reverse phone lookup tools or websites like Reverseau to gather more information on the number.
  • Report the Scam: Consider reporting the scam to local authorities or consumer protection agencies to help prevent others from falling victim.
